Former Clair Obscur Expedition 33 animator joins The Witcher 4 team
Since its announcement, The Witcher 4 has shown that it will require a lot of hard work from CD Projekt Red.
Recently, the Polish studio hired Felix Pedulla, who previously worked at Larian Studios and was responsible for Baldur’s Gate 3, to strengthen the development team for the new game in The Witcher franchise. Now, CD Projekt Red has added another big name to the team, coming directly from the 2025 GOTY nominee.
The Witcher 4 adds another big name to the team.
The company recruited none other than Lucie Hennet, the animator responsible for the cinematics of Clair Obscur Expedition 33.
The news was discovered through the developer’s LinkedIn profile . According to the page, Hennet moved from France to CD Projekt Red’s office in Warsaw, Poland, to join The Witcher 4 team as a cinematic animator.

At Sandfall Interactive, Hennet was responsible for performing the game’s motion capture. His role consisted of refining the facial and body animations of the characters for the cinematics.

Therefore, it is likely that Hennet will work on the animations for the scenes in The Witcher 4, transforming the data captured by the actors into emotive scenes, ensuring the detail and realism that make the final result impressive.
Unfortunately, The Witcher 4 does not yet have a release date. However, development is in full swing, with around 400 developers working on the project.
